Key Competencies of the Role:

  • Qualification: At least to the level of the qualification being delivered or preferably a higher qualification;
  • Current Certificate IV in Training and Assessment TAE40122 or TAE40116;
  • Training and assessment experience in the vocational education sector;
  • Experience and industry currency in the community development sector;
  • Ability to demonstrate industry currency and vocational competence;
  • Demonstrated understanding of the RTO Standards and other regulations;
  • Demonstrated leadership and communication skills;
  • Well-developed planning and organization skills;
  • Advanced knowledge of Microsoft Office suite.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Deliver training and conduct assessment according to the requirements of the units of competency in the relevant qualification and training package;
  • Use of various modes of delivery, including work-based training;
  • Apply a range of learning methodologies to deliver training;
  • Support, mentor and coach learners to achieve learning outcomes;
  • Plan and conduct industry excursions and guest speaker sessions;
  • Participate in assessment and evidence validation sessions;
  • Assure training and assessment practices meet the requirements of the relevant training package, principles of assessment, rules of evidence and, where relevant, regulatory requirements;
  • Produce and maintain training and assessment records as per the organisational guidelines and deadlines;
  • Follow organisational standards, guidelines and policies and procedures;
  • Maintain your vocational competence and industry currency;
  • Contribute to the organisational growth.
